    Introducing the concept of an asset "Configuration" and "System" to c.Support Asset Management

     A working PC or server is the sum total of a number or assets interconnected to make up a working "Configuration". On the other hand a "System" might be one "Configuration" or a number of interrelated "Configurations".

    Currently it is not easy to identify "Configurations" in c.Support, especially if a owner owns multiple assets. It is even harder to indent "Systems". Of course with a combination of custom fields and advanced reporting this can be achieved.

    At the very least, I would find it useful to be able to add assets to a "Configuration" then be able have a view and easily report on all configurations held within the c.Support asset database.

    I would be interested to see if others would find this type of functionality useful.

    I am aware that this functionality exists with the Remedy Helpdesk application.
